In the meantime I asked if I could have a closer look at the sheep. People were looking at me like there was something wrong. I think they just don't expect there might be something interesting in sheep. But believe me, there is - especially if you've never lived on a farm.


I learned that the little guys are almost ready to have their tails cut off ... I don't like this idea but it's actually necessary and just for their well being. If you don't do it they get really dirty around that area and bugs will start feeding their flesh.
It was very interesting although I really didn't like the "tail cut off" part.
